Police Respond to Hunter Setting up Camera in Woods

The Dover Police Department provided the following information.

Saturday, April 6

2:24 a.m.: A resident reported an alarm going off on Draper Road with smoke coming from the house. Westwood firefighters responded and helped extinguish the fire. 

10:41 a.m.: A caller reported being approached at the Dover Market by lacrosse players selling a twenty dollar coupon book. The caller offered ten dollars and the players responded by requesting twenty dollars. The caller felt it was suspicious they requested twenty dollars. Officers made contact with the lacrosse players and made contact with the caller explaining the cost of the coupon book.

11:22 a.m.: A caller on Powissett Street reported a hunter dressed in camouflage setting up a camera in the woods. An officer checked the area but could not find a camera.
